An option to improve the leaching efficiency of chalcopyrite is pretreatment prior to leaching. This study aimed to evaluate the effects of sulphuric acid and sodium chloride agglomeration and curing on chalcopyrite leaching at various temperatures (25, 50, 70, and 90 °C). The pretreated ore and leach residues were characterized using X-ray diffraction, scanning electron microscopy, and reflected light microscopy. The findings revealed that under the conditions of 15 kg/t of H2SO4, 25 kg/t of NaCl, and 15 days of curing time, several products were identified, including CuSO4, NaFe(SO4)2(OH)6, Cu2Cl(OH), and S0. Notably, increasing the curing time and leaching temperature led to enhanced copper leaching, achieving a remarkable extraction of 94% when leaching at 90 °C after pretreatment with 50 g/L of Cl⁻ and 0.2 M of H2SO4. Additionally, the presence of elemental sulphur, jarosite, and copper polysulphide (Cu5S2) was confirmed in the leaching residues.
